BC, dont take my post wrong. I shoulda worded it differently. Each and every hunter has a different set of standards . That's what makes the world go 'round and it's OK by me. What I should have said is that if hunters would let the buttons walk then they will atleast have deer with some kind of horns to shoot at next year. IMO, the law allows one smaller buck in most counties in Ga. and if hunters want to take advantage of taking that deer then so be it....just let the buttons live one more year and they'll be plenty more bucks to do so with. Personally, I even feel the same with the smaller does, let 'em live long enough to get grown and take grown does so you dont have to kill out more numbers of deer trying to fill freezers. But then again, these are standards for myself and I shouldnt try imposing them on others. Laws are set and as long as fellow hunters abides by the laws I say go have fun hunting whichever way makes everyone happy!
